Какой разделитель использовать при создании CSV неизвестного содержимого - PullRequest
0 голосов
/ 26 января 2020

Я пытаюсь сделать функцию, которая делает снимок таблицы и преобразует ее в CSV. Изображение таблицы может содержать запятые, если, скажем, выписка из банка, то есть 3000 долларов. Итак, какой разделитель следует использовать при создании произвольного документа CSV, поскольку стандартный разделитель запятых будет перепутан с запятыми в содержимом CSV, когда Excel попытается его прочитать.

1 Ответ

0 голосов
/ 01 февраля 2020

Как уже сказал Тим, правильный файл CSV должен заключать в кавычки любое поле, содержащее символы, которые используются в качестве поля (в основном запятая или точка с запятой) или разделителей строк (в основном \ n или \ r \ n) в файле CSV. Если вы не хотите проверять содержание, вы можете просто указать все поля. Любой хороший механизм импорта CSV должен быть в порядке с этим.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...